WebAug 3, 2024 · Khalid Abdul Muhammad was an African-American activist, a one-time member of the Nation of Islam and national chairman of the New Black Panther … WebThe coming of Islam in the Buton Sultanate has brought a change in the social, political, even in the intellectual aspects. It produced scholars with the thought or ijitihad as a blend of Islamic and local cultures. One of the scholars as well as Buton Sultan was Muhammad Idrus Kaimuddin Ibnu Badaruddin Al Buthuni (1824-1851).

Political Islam is any interpretation of Islam as a source of political identity and action. It can refer to a wide range of individuals and/or groups who advocate the formation of state and society according to their understanding of Islamic principles. It may also refer to use of Islam as a source of political positions and concepts.
